 6000 is invested, part of it at 20% and part of it at 4%.
 For a certain year, the total yield is $800.00.
 How much was invested at 20%? How much was invested at 4%?
:
Let a = amt invested at 20%
the total amt invested is $6000, therefore
(6000-a) = amt invested at 4%
:
.20a + .04(6000-a) = 800
.20a + 240 - .04a = 800
.20a - .04a = 800 - 240
.16a = 560
a = 560/.16
a = $3500 invested at 20%
and
6000 - 3500 = $2500 invested at 4%
:
:
Check this by finding the actual amt earned from each investment
.20(3500) = 700
.04(2500) = 100
----------------
earned total: 800
